New And Unique To Hong Kong!

If you are indeed coming to Hong Kong for some year end shopping, make sure that you pop by these ONLY in Hong Kong brands that we just discovered here.

Yes you must go to Lane Crawford (IFC Mall, Times Square and Pacific Place) and Soho boutique Forest Bird (39 Staunton Street, Soho), the new homes of Miriam Salat (we featured her some time go – www.simplyfabulicious.com/miriam-salat-bangles-now-at-lane-crawford-hk) and check out some of her new arrivals. She combines gypsy and jetsetter in one look with this new range of accessories in chic colours like Moroccan Red, Burmese Blue an Polished Black. Also at Forest Bird, the first boutique in HK to stock her rings, necklaces and earrings find the Petal Resin Pendant and Ruby Swirl Pendant – both stylish statement pieces that will show off any simple outfit in a stunning way.

Whilst you are browsing the wonderful nooks, corners and crannies in Soho, head a few stores down from Forest Bird to 53 Staunton Street and check out Tiare, a multi label women’s wear boutique that focuses on US designers from New York and LA. They have a proper store as well as an innovative virtual boutique www.shoptiare.com that allows you to browse through their entire collection online. Shoppers can browse new collections, seek style advice and receive the same personal attention online as they would in the store. Shoppers can ask questions online and get to know the designers to make more informed decisions before purchasing.  The site also allows customers to personalise their browsing experience with filters by brand, item, size and so forth, to see only what they like and tag items. See something that you like, buy it and get a friend living in HK to pick it up for you.

You don’t actually have to leave your hotel room to buy anything from Pretty Dangerous, an online jewelry retailer see: http://www.prettydangerous.com.hk that is based in Hong Kong. I liked their website, clean, interesting and bold with some pretty funky conversation piece bobbles worth taking a look at. Founded by Alison Tam who hand picks and spots these lovelies from her many sourcing trips around the globe, this range of intrepid jewelry is contemporary and includes several structural pieces from Annika Burman, intricately-worked silver accessories by Deva Rose and impactful jewels by Guillaume, all of whom incorporate a captivating pick of exquisite stones too. You will also find top quality jewellery from British designers Daisy Knights and Zelia Horsley. If you want to see the items up close head to the Holiday Bazaar at Azure in LKF Hotel from 12pm – 6pm on Wednesday 16 November and to their Pop-Up shop on 28 November 6-8pm at the Kalamakeup Studio in Central.
